Duties of Night Health Care Assistant Jobs in UK:

  • You will follow care plans and conduct risk assessments while providing tailored care to patients and their families under the supervision of professional nurses.
  • Second, you will perform several clinical care duties, such as caring for a stoma.
  • Third, you will assist with the evaluation of clinical health and safety concerns.
  • You will also notify the senior nurse of any changes in the health of the patients or family members.
  • You will also assist the patient and their family with their mental and emotional health, as well as facilitate referrals to larger hospice groups.
  • Finally, you will ensure that the patients’ privacy and dignity are respected.
